Output 17363f59793bbcab32bcfdbf5da7ac2c19502d56a765cf80fb908a7bd9ee89ef:0

value
64879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c25ebbad07c3baaf55914026edc17bcaa3f2a5 OP_EQUAL
address
3EtS5Ebe7cp8gSqGR1SJux3xJmnmnDbzk9
transaction
17363f59793bbcab32bcfdbf5da7ac2c19502d56a765cf80fb908a7bd9ee89ef
confirmations
314724
spent
true